Abstract:
Abstract Purpose: T-DM1, an antibody-drug conjugate, has significant antitumor activity in patients with HER2-positive metastatic breast cancer (mBC) patients who had progressed after trastuzumab-based chemotherapy. This study was conducted to investigate the clinical practice and factors related with outcomes of T-DM1 use for HER2-positive mBC patients in the nation-wide real-world setting. Method: This complete enumeration study included the patients with HER2-positive mBC who received T-DM1 as palliative therapy from August 2017 to December 2018 under the registry of Health Insurance Review & Assessment Service in Korea. Safety and outcomes of T-DM1 including overall response rate (ORR), progression-free survival (PFS), and overall survival were evaluated. Factors significant in univariate analysis were analyzed in multivariate model. Result: From the sixty institutions, a total of 824 patients were enrolled. Mean age was 58 years-old, 818 patients (99.3%) were female and 516 patients (62.6%) had relapsed after curative treatment. About 40% patients received T-DM1 as first or second line treatment, 21.5% received it as third line and 37.3% as fourth or over line. During a median follow-up of 16.8 months, the ORR was 32.8%, median PFS was 7.2 months and median OS was not reached. In multivariate analysis, clinical factors associated with the lower PFS were age (< 65 year-old, hazard ratio[HR] 1.53, 95% confidence interval[CI]: 1.214-1.919, p < 0.001), poor ECOG performance status (PS ≥ 2, HR 1.98, 95% CI: 1.493-2.626, p < 0.001), previous pertuzumab use (HR 1.40, 95% CI: 1.118-1.742, p = 0.003) and previous lapatinib use (HR 1.29, 95% CI: 1.047-1.586, p =0.017). The common grade 3-4 adverse events were thrombocytopenia (13.0%), neutropenia (2.9%), and elevation of liver enzyme (2.5%). Hypokalemia (≤ 3.0 mmol/L) and any-grade bleeding event such as epistaxis and gum-bleeding occurred in 25 (3.1%) and 94 patients (11.4%), respectively. Conclusion: This is the first, nationwide, real-world data about T-DM1 use of the HER2-positive metastatic breast cancer patients in Korea. The efficacy and toxicity profile of T-DM1 in the real-world practice were comparable with those of randomized trials. Patients’ factors and previous anti-HER2 therapy could predict the outcomes of T-DM1. Further studies to reveal the subtypes of good responders to T-DM1 and the sequence of anti-HER2 therapy are warranted. Abstract:
Abstract Purpose Capecitabine is one of a treatment option in anthracycline and taxane pre-treated metastatic breast cancer (MBC) patients. We have performed miRNA microarray of durable and poor responders to capcitabine, and compared with cell line miRNA expression profile (MCF-7, tamoxifen-resistant MCF-7 [MCF-TAM] cell line treated with 5-FU. Methods Between Jan 2006 to Jan 2021, 66 patients treated with capecitabine after anthracycline and taxane failure were enrolled. Twenty-three archival tumor tissues (11 durables and 12 poor responders, each) were collected and went through nCounter miRNA expression assay. MCF-7, tamoxifen resistant MCF-7 (MCF-TAM) cell line was treated with tamoxifen or 5-FU for proliferation assay and also went through nCounter miRNA expression assay. Results HR positive patients who received anti-estrogen treatment before capecitabine showed longer PFS (median 7.7 vs. 4.03 months, P=0.006). MCF-7 treated with tamoxifen and 5-FU showed decreased proliferation compared to 5-FU treated MCF-7. There was significant difference of miR-579-3p expression between durable and poor responders (log2FC -3.02, P=0.004). Tamoxifen-treated MCF-7 cell line showed upregulation of miR-579-3p compared to MCF-7. Tamoxifen + 5-FU treated MCF-7 cell line showed decreased expression of miR-579-3p compared to 5-FU treated MCF-7 cell line. MCF-7 cell line was treated with 5-FU and miR-579-3p. Compared to 5-FU only treated cell line, 5-FU + miR-579-3p treated cell line showed trends for decreased cell proliferation, suggesting that miR-579-3p may have chemo-sensitizing role during systemic chemotherapy. Based on miRNA database, authors hypothesized that MDM2 may be target protein of miR-579-3p and planning to perform further analysis. Conclusions Anti-estrogen treatment before capecitabine administration was associated to better survival in HR positive MBC. Anti-estrogen potentiated the effect of 5-FU in MCF-7. MiR-579-3p was upregulated in durable responders and tamoxifen treated MCF-7 cell line. Further study is planned to analyze the role of miR-579-3p and its potential target, MDM2 in breast cancer. Abstract:
Abstract Background: Prognosis of patients with HER-2 positive metastatic breast cancer (MBC) has been revolutionized with the development of monoclonal antibodies targeting HER-2 and antibody-drug conjugate, but resistance to anti-HER-2 therapy is inevitable ultimately. PI3K-AKT-mTOR pathway aberration is known to be one of the key resistance mechanisms. BR18-13(KM-10A) study is a phase 2 clinical trial evaluating efficacy and safety of Herzuma® (trastuzumab biosimilar) plus Gedatolisib (dual PI3K/mTORC inhibitor) in patients with HER-2 positive MBC who progressed after multiple lines of therapy. Methods: Patients with HER-2 positive MBC with known PIK3CA pathologic mutation or amplification whose disease progressed after more than 2 HER-2 directed therapy were enrolled in the study. They received Herzuma® (8mg/kg IV for 1st cycle loading dose, and then 6mg/kg IV every 3 weeks) plus Gedatolisib (180mg on D1, 8, 15 of every 21 days). We evaluated efficacy of the combination treatment as interim analysis. The data cutoff of this interim analysis was June 8, 2021. Results: 17 patients were enrolled and followed for a median of 6.2 months. At data cutoff, 17 patients were eligible for response assessment. All patients were confirmed to have pathologic PIK3CA aberrations: 9 kinase mutations (H1047X), 5 helical mutations (E545X), 2 other point mutations, and 1 amplification. Overall, response rate was 64.7% and disease control rate was 82.4%. Eleven patients reached partial response (PR) as their best response, three were stable disease (SD), and three had progressive disease (PD). Two patients who have reached PR remain on investigational treatment until the data cutoff point, and the longest one is on treatment for 12.0 months. The median progression-free survival assessed in data cutoff time was 5.9 months. One patient ended treatment due to CNS disease progression, but her visceral metastatic lesions were decreased with experimental treatment. No fatal adverse events related to trial medication were reported. Conclusion: In this phase 2 study, Trastuzumab biosimilar plus Gedatolisib presented 64.7% of response rate with manageable toxicity in patients with HER-2 positive MBC with PIK3CA mutation. Abstract:
Abstract Background: Cyclin-dependent kinase 4/6 inhibitors (CDK4/6i) are the standard of care for hormone receptor positive (HR+) metastatic breast cancer (MBC). Mechanisms of intrinsic and acquired resistances have been proposed but are poorly understood in the real-world setting. The current study aims to study the association of genomic biomarkers and CDK 4/6i resistance mechanisms utilizing genomic data acquired through routine clinical practice. Methods: Tumor genomic data from patients with HR+ MBC who received FDA-approved CDK4/6i (palbociclib, ribociclib, and abemaciclib) were obtained by chart review. Progression free survival (PFS) was determined from the first day of treatment until date of disease progression. Patients were divided by number of lines of treatment (first line vs. ≥ 2 lines of therapy) and subcategorized into early progressors (< 6 months PFS), intermediate progressors (6-24 months PFS for first line and 6-9 months PFS for ≥ 2 lines of therapy), and late progressors (>24 months PFS for first line and > 9 months PFS for ≥ 2 lines of therapy). Genomic alterations from next-generation sequencing (NGS) were analyzed with PFS. PFS stratified by first vs. >2 lines of treatment were performed using a Cox proportional hazards model with hazard ratios and 95% confidence intervals reported. Results: Among 795 patients with HR+ MBC treated with CDK 4/6i between 2015 and 2020 including 673 patients from a main campus and 122 patients from community sites, a total of 131 patients had genomic data available for the analysis. The obtaining rate of genomic data was 18% (122 out of 673 patients) from the main campus and 7% (9 out of 122 patients) from community sites. Seventy-one patients were treated with CDK4/6i as the first line of MBC, and 60 were treated as second or sequential lines. 35 patients had early progression, 40 patients had intermediate progression, 44 patients had late progression, and 12 patients were indeterminate. The distribution of genomic alterations was not significantly different between each group. The genomic alterations that were associated with impaired PFS were ZNF703(hazard ratio, HR 2.1, N=13), ERBB2 (HR 1.9, N=12), MDM2 (HR 3.3, N=6), PALB2 (HR 3.8, N=5), ARFRP1 (HR 3.1, N=4), FRS1 (HR 2.9, N=4), IRS2 (HR 6.9, N=2), and JAK2 (HR 6, N=2). RNA seq analysis is currently underway. Conclusion: Tumor genomic tests are not routinely performed for patients with HR+ MBC, particularly less performed from community practices. In this single institution retrospective analysis, we identified genomic alterations, such as ZNF703, ERBB2, PALB2, and MDM2, as potential resistance mechanisms of CDK4/6i. Tumor genomics through standard clinical practice are essential to understand resistance mechanisms to CDK4/6i. Abstract:
Levels of some antinutrients, namely, cyanide, nitrate, and oxalate and some micronutrients including vitamin C, β‐carotene (provitamin A) and some mineral elements (Fe, Mg, Cu, Zn, Ca Na and K) were determined in fresh and processed samples of Telfairia occidentalis Hook.f. as a step towards establishing processing techniques that would reduce or eliminate unacceptable levels of antinutrients and the associated health problems. The processing methods used were cooking (5 and 10 min boiling) and sun drying. There was significant (p< 0.05) reduction in the levels of these phytotoxins. The cyanide levels in the variously processed samples were: fresh sample (170.83mg/kg), 5 min decoction (36.98mg/kg), 10 min decoction (44.87mg/kg), leaves boiled for 5 min (49.88mg/kg), and leaves boiled for 10 minutes (34.68mg/kg), and sundried leaves (94.74mg/kg). Vitamin C content was significantly (p< 0.05) reduced, the levels being 192.28mg/100g, 1.51mg/100g, 2.16mg/100g, 53.70mg/100g, 35.60mg/100g and 13.15mg/100g in fresh sample, 5 min decoction, 10 min decoction, leaves boiled for 5 min, leaves boiled for 10 min, and sundried sample respectively. β‐carotene content was elevated in the cooked vegetable, while its content decreased in sundried samples. However, cooking beyond 5 min led to significant (p < 0.05) reduction in β‐ carotene levels in the vegetable. Sun drying had no significant effect on Fe, Cu, Mg, Na and K in the vegetable. Cooking however, led to decreases in the levels of these minerals. It is concluded that moderate cooking and sun drying reduced the levels of the studied antinutrients in T. occidentalis without adversely compromising the micronutrient contents.

Abstract:
Abstract Exploration of the Appropriate NT-proBNP Level for AL Amyloidosis Staging Hana Kim, MD 1, Darae Kim, MD, PhD 2, Jin-Oh Choi, MD, PhD 2, Eun-Seok Jeon, MD, PhD 2, Jung Eun Lee, MD, PhD 3, Ju-Hong Min, MD, PhD 4, Joon Young Choi, MD, PhD 5, Jung-Sun Kim, MD, PhD 6, Seok Jin Kim, MD, PhD 1, Kihyun Kim, MD, PhD 1 1 Division of Hematology-Oncology, Department of Medicine, Samsung Medical Center, Sungkyunkwan University School of Medicine, Seoul, Korea 2 Division of Cardiology, Department of Medicine, Heart Vascular Stroke Institute, Samsung Medical Center, Sungkyunkwan University School of Medicine, Seoul, Korea 3 Division of Nephrology, Department of Medicine, Samsung Medical Center, Sungkyunkwan University School of Medicine, Seoul, Korea 4 Department of Neurology, Samsung Medical Center, Sungkyunkwan University School of Medicine, Seoul, Korea 5 Department of Nuclear Medicine, Samsung Medical Center, Sungkyunkwan University School of Medicine, Seoul, Korea 6 Department of Pathology, Samsung Medical Center, Sungkyunkwan University School of Medicine, Seoul, Korea The most important factor affecting prognosis of systemic light chain (AL) amyloidosis is severity of cardiac damage. For this reason, cardiac biomarkers are used in European 2015 and Mayo clinic 2012, two representative staging systems for AL amyloidosis. Since the NT-proBNP levels of the existing AL amyloidosis staging systems are different, we tried to find the appropriate NT-proBNP level in our 16-year AL amyloidosis patient cohort. Newly diagnoded AL amylodosis patients between August 2004 and July 2020 were included in this study (n=401). Patients who did not have laboratory results for staging had been exclude (n=86). Among them, 86 patients of stage III and 145 patients of stage IV patients (according to Mayo clinic 2012 stage) were analyzed (n=231). Of the 231 stage III, IV patients, 25, 82, 47, and 77 patients were classified as a group of NT-proBNP ≤1800, 1800 &lt; NT-proBNP ≤5000, 5000&lt; NT-proBNP ≤8000, and NT-proBNP &gt;8000 (ng/L), respectively. The characteristics and overall survival of each group were investigated through statistical analysis. Age at diagnosis (p=0.016), ECOG (p=0.046), serum creatinine(p=0.001), and Estimated glomerular filtration rate (eGFR) (p=0.003) had statistically significant differences in the groups divided by the NT-proBNP criteria. With 54.4 months of median follow up, the overall survivals analyzed by Mayo clinic 2012 were stage I: not reached, stage II: 49.6 months, stage III: 46.8 months, and stage IV: 11.9months, respectively. As a result of European 2015 analysis, stage I: not reached, stage II: 65.9 months, stage IIIa: 41.4 months, stage IIIb: 4.3 months.) In our analysis according to NT-proBNP (ng/L) in stage III and IV patients, the overall survival of NT-proBNP ≤1800 group has not yet been reached. The median OS of group 1,800&lt;NT-proBNP ≤5000, 5000&lt; NT-proBNP ≤8000, and NT-proBNP &gt;8000 were 54.8 months, 11.9 months, and 4.5 months, respectively (p &lt;0.001). The Kaplan-Meier's curve for OS had a clear difference at NT-proBNP 5000 value. On the basis of NT-proBNP, the OS of less than 5000 group was 62 months, and the OS of 5000 or more group was 5.9 months. In analysis of factors affecting the OS, statistically significant results were age at diagnosis (p = 0.018), ECOG (p = 0.002), and NT-proBNP 5000 ng/L or higher (p &lt; 0.001). The dFLC included in the Mayo clinic 2012 was found to have a statistically insignificant on the overall survival (p=0.584). Although disease stage is important in predicting the prognosis of AL amyloidosis, it was revealed that NT-proBNP is the most important factor in predicting survival prognosis. In this study we confirmed that AL amyloid patients with high NT-proBNP of &gt;5000 ng/L may have particularly poor survival rate. When staging AL amyloidosis, it can be considered based on NT-proBNP 5000 ng/L level. Figure 1 Figure 1. Disclosures No relevant conflicts of interest to declare.

Abstract:
Tipping points can be defined as critical ecosystem thresholds that start self-enforced dynamics pushing systems into new stable states. Many lake ecosystems of arid Central Asia are sensitive to hydrological changes as they are located at the intersection of the influence of the dry Siberian Anticyclone and the relatively humid mid-latitude Westerlies, and their sediment records can be used to study past tipping points. We studied subfossil chironomid remains preserved in a ca. 6000-year-long sediment record from the Central Asian lake Son Kol (Central Kyrgyzstan) to reconstruct past ecosystem dynamics. Our results show abrupt transitions from a chironomid fauna dominated by macrophyte-associated, salinity-indicating taxa, to a vegetation-independent fauna, and subsequently to a macrophyte-associated, freshwater-indicating fauna. A comparison of the chironomid-based environmental reconstruction to other proxy indicators from the same record suggests a phase of increased Westerly strength starting about 4900 cal. yr BP. This increase led to enhanced precipitation and sediment fluxes into the lake, which in turn led to high turbidity levels and consequently to a macrophyte collapse causing abrupt changes in the chironomid fauna. At 4300 cal. yr BP, a weakening of the Westerlies in combination with higher lake levels led to lower turbidity and ultimately to the recovery of the macrophyte population and associated changes in the chironomid assemblage. These two sequences of events show how the occurrence of a gradual change in an external trigger (Westerlies) can trigger a cascade of within-lake processes (turbidity, macrophyte density) and may ultimately lead to an abrupt reorganization of the ecosystem (chironomid fauna), providing models for tipping points.

Abstract:
Abstract Introduction Addition of ovarian function suppression to conventional endocrine therapy alone in premenopausal women provides a survival benefit with moderate to high risk hormone-receptor positive breast cancer, especially who received chemotherapy Prediction of menstruation recovery after chemotherapy is important for deciding subsequent endocrine treatment and addressing fertility issues. Methods In the adding OFS after chemotherapy trial (ASTRRA), patients who resumed ovarian function up to 2 years after chemotherapy were randomized to receive either 5 years of tamoxifen or adding 2 years of OFS with tamoxifen. With these 1383 patients, we developed a model that predicts when patients recover menstruation within 3 years after chemotherapy using several variables including age, BMI, chemotherapy regimen and duration, serum E2 and FSH level. Results A total of 1017 patients data were used to develop prediction model and 366 patients data were used for external validation. In development group, 546 (53.6%) patients resumed menstruation during follow up period of 5 years. In multivariable analysis, younger age and AC based regimen without taxane were strong predictive factor for menstruation recovery. However predictive value of chemotherapy regimen was not constant over time. Therefore, we conducted another model with patients (n= 624) who did not recover menstruation within one year. In this patient group, predictive factors for menstruation recovery was age and serum E2 level at 6 months after chemotherapy. We also conducted a simplified scoring system to estimate change of recovery by using risk factors mentioned above. Conclusion Younger age is an important persisting factor predicting menstrual recovery after chemotherapy. Although chemotherapy regimen predicts shor-term menstrual recovery, over time, patient factors have more predictive influence on recovery. Recovery of serum E2 level would be important to predict subsequent menstruation recovery. Abstract:
Ambient light detection is important for the synchronization of the circadian clock to the external solar cycle. Light signals are sent to the suprachiasmatic nuclei (SCN), the site of the major circadian pacemaker. It has been assumed that cone photoreceptors contribute minimally to synchronization. Here, however, we find that cone photoreceptors are sufficient for mediating entrainment and transmitting photic information to the SCN, as evaluated in mice that have only cones as functional photoreceptors. Using in vivo electrophysiological recordings in the SCN of freely moving cone-only mice, we observed light responses in SCN neuronal activity in response to 60-s pulses of both ultraviolet (UV) (λmax 365 nm) and green (λmax 505 nm) light. Higher irradiances of UV light led to irradiance-dependent enhancements in SCN neuronal activity, whereas higher irradiances of green light led to a reduction in the sustained response with only the transient response remaining. Responses in SCN neuronal activity decayed with a half-max time of ∼9 min for UV light and less than a minute for green light, indicating differential input between short-wavelength–sensitive and mid-wavelength–sensitive cones for the SCN responsiveness. Furthermore, we show that UV light is more effective for photoentrainment than green light. Based on the lack of a full sustained response in cone-only mice, we confirmed that rapidly alternating light levels, rather than slowly alternating light, caused substantial phase shifts. Together, our data provide strong evidence that cone types contribute to photoentrainment and differentially affect the electrical activity levels of the SCN.

Abstract:
Abstract Background: Hormone-receptor (HR) positive breast cancer is the main subtype of breast cancer. Although overall survival of HR-positive metastatic breast cancer (MBC) patients has improved by various therapies including endocrine therapies, CDK4/6 inhibitors, and cytotoxic chemotherapy, it is still considered incurable. Immune checkpoint inhibitors have rarely been clinically tested in HR-positive breast cancer, despite proving anti-cancer activity in early and metastatic triple-negative breast cancer in various trials. We evaluated efficacy and safety of combined durvalumab and tremelimumab in the HR-positive MBC, which was enriched with high tumor mutational burden (TMB). Methods: HR-positive MBC patients who received prior 1 or more lines of therapy in metastatic setting were prescreened with whole exome sequencing (WES) using metastatic or recurred tumor biopsies. Criterion of high TMB was defined as upper 30%. In the beginning, the criterion of high TMB was 2.1 mutations per Mb, based on the retrospective WES database in Yonsei Cancer Center and this criterion was recalculated every 30 cases. Patients who met upper 30% of TMB were treated with combined durvalumab (1500mg every 4 weeks upto 13 doses) and tremelimumab (75mg every 4 weeks upto 4 doses). Response was evaluated every 2 cycles using RECIST 1.1 and toxicity was evaluated using NCI-CTCAE 4.03. Tumor-infiltrating lymphocyte (TIL) and PD-L1 expression were also analyzed to investigate a correlation with TMB. Results: Biopsies of recurrent or metastatic tumors were taken from a total of 119 patients for WES assay. A median turn-around-time of TMB data was 30.0 days (range, 16~67). Of these 119 patients, a median number of nonsynonymous mutations was 2.0 per Mb (range, 0~21.7) with upper 30% criterion of 3.1. High TMB showed a trend toward old age (P=0.074) and single positivity of estrogen receptor (ER) or progesterone receptor (PR) compared to positivity of both ER and PR (P=0.055). TMB was positively correlated with TILs (r=0.289, P=0.005). Thirty patients with high TMB received study treatment with a median 2 cycles (range, 1~13). A median prior lines of therapies in metastatic setting was 4 (range, 1~9). The objective response and clinical benefit rates were 6.3% (2 PRs of 30) and 20% (2 PRs plus 4 SDs of 30). There was one treatment-related mortality due to pneumonitis. Immune-related adverse events included endocrinopathy (n=3; hypothyroidism in 2, hyperthyroidism in 1), enteritis (n=2), skin rash (n=2), pneumonitis (n=1), and so on. Biomarker analyses are underway. Conclusions: WES-based TMB using metastatic tumor biopsy was a feasible platform to prescreen HR-positive MBC patients. Combined durvalumab and tremelimumab showed a modest activity and good tolerability in heavily treated, HR-positive MBC with high TMB. Abstract:
In this work, a detailed microstructural investigation of as-melt-spun and heat-treated Fe67Co20B13 ribbons was performed. The as-melt-spun ribbon was predominantly amorphous at room temperature. Subsequent heating demonstrated an amorphous to crystalline α-(Fe,Co) phase transition at 403 °C. In situ transmission electron microscopy observations, carried out at the temperature range of 25–500 °C and with the heating rate of 200 °C/min, showed that the first crystallized nuclei appeared at a temperature close to 370 °C. With a further increase of temperature, the volume of α-(Fe,Co) crystallites considerably increased. Moreover, the results showed that a heating rate of 200 °C/min provides for a fine and homogenous microstructure with the α-(Fe,Co) crystallites size three times smaller than when the ribbon is heated at 20 °C/min. The next step of this research concerned the influence of both the annealing time and temperature on the microstructure and coercivity of the ribbons. It was shown that annealing at 485 °C for a shorter time (2 s) led to materials with homogenous distribution of α-(Fe,Co) crystallites with a mean size of 30 nm dispersed in the residual amorphous matrix. This was reflected in the coercivity (20.5 A/m), which significantly depended on the volume fraction of crystallites, their size, and distribution.

Abstract:
OBJECT Atlantooccipital dislocation (AOD) in adults cannot be diagnosed with adequate specificity and sensitivity using only CT or plain radiography, and the spine literature offers no guidelines. In children, the most sensitive and specific radiographic measurement for the diagnosis of AOD is the CT-based occipital condyle–C1 interval (CCI). The goal of the current study was to identify the normal CCI in healthy adults and compare it with the CCI in adults with AOD to establish a highly sensitive and specific cutoff value for the neuroimaging diagnosis of AOD. METHODS A total of 81 patients, 59 without AOD and 22 with AOD, were included in this study. Measurements obtained from thin-slice CT scans of the craniovertebral joint to assess atlantooccipital dislocation included the CCI, condylar sum, the Wholey and Harris intervals, Powers and Sun ratios, Wackenheim line, and Lee X-lines. RESULTS The group of patients without AOD included 30 men (50.8%) and 29 women (49.2%) with a mean age of 42.4 ± 16 years (range 19–87 years). The group of patients with AOD included 10 men (45.5%) and 12 women (54.5%) with a mean age of 38.2 ± 9.7 years (range 20–56 years). Interrater reliabilities within a 95% CI were all greater than 0.98 for CCI measurements. A total of 1296 measurements of the CCI were made in 81 patients. The mean CCI for non-AOD patients was 0.89 ± 0.12 mm, the single largest CCI measurement was 1.4 mm, and the largest mean for either right or left CCI was 1.2 mm. The mean condylar sum was 1.8 ± 0.2 mm, and the largest condylar sum value was 2.2 mm. Linear regression with age predicted an increase in CCI of 0.001 mm/year (p < 0.05). The mean CCI in AOD patients was 3.35 ± 0.18 mm (range 1.5 mm–6.4 mm). The shortest single CCI measurements in the AOD patients were 1.1 mm and 1.2 mm. The mean condylar sum for all 22 AOD patients was 6.7 ± 2.7 mm and the shortest condylar sums were 3.0 mm. Cutoff values for AOD were set at 1.5 mm for the CCI and 3.0 mm for the condylar sum, both with a sensitivity of 1 and false-negative rate of 0. Sensitivity for the Powers, Wholey, Harris, Sun, Wackenheim, and Lee criteria were determined to be 0.55, 0.46, 0.27, 0.23, 0.41, and 0.41, respectively. CONCLUSIONS The CCI is shorter in adult patients as opposed to the pediatric population. The revised CCI (1.5 mm) and condylar sum (3.0 mm) cutoff values have the highest sensitivity and specificity for the diagnosis of AOD in the adult population.

Abstract:
ABSTRACT The WalRK two-component system plays important roles in maintaining cell wall homeostasis and responding to antibiotic stress in low-GC Gram-positive bacteria. In the major human pathogen, Streptococcus pneumoniae, phosphorylated WalR Spn (VicR) response regulator positively controls the transcription of genes encoding the essential PcsB division protein and surface virulence factors. WalR Spn is phosphorylated by the WalK Spn (VicK) histidine kinase. Little is known about the signals sensed by WalK histidine kinases. To gain information about WalK Spn signal transduction, we performed a kinetic characterization of the WalRK Spn autophosphorylation, phosphoryltransferase, and phosphatase reactions. We were unable to purify soluble full-length WalK Spn . Consequently, these analyses were performed using two truncated versions of WalK Spn lacking its single transmembrane domain. The longer version (Δ35 amino acids) contained most of the HAMP domain and the PAS, DHp, and CA domains, whereas the shorter version (Δ195 amino acids) contained only the DHp and CA domains. The autophosphorylation kinetic parameters of Δ35 and Δ195 WalK Spn were similar [Km (ATP) ≈ 37 μM; k cat ≈ 0.10 min−1] and typical of those of other histidine kinases. The catalytic efficiency of the two versions of WalK Spn ∼P were also similar in the phosphoryltransfer reaction to full-length WalR Spn . In contrast, absence of the HAMP-PAS domains significantly diminished the phosphatase activity of WalK Spn for WalR Spn ∼P. Deletion and point mutations confirmed that optimal WalK Spn phosphatase activity depended on the PAS domain as well as residues in the DHp domain. In addition, these WalK Spn DHp domain and ΔPAS mutations led to attenuation of virulence in a murine pneumonia model.

Abstract:
Context. Brown dwarfs (BD) are substellar objects intermediate between planets and stars with masses of ~13–80 MJ. While isolated BDs are most likely produced by gravitational collapse in molecular clouds down to masses of a few MJ, a non-negligible fraction of low-mass companions might be formed through the planet-formation channel in protoplanetary discs. The upper mass limit of objects formed within discs is still observationally unknown, the main reason being the strong dearth of BD companions at orbital periods shorter than 10 yr, also known as the BD desert. Aims. To address this question, we aim at determining the best statistics of companions within the 10–100 MJ mass regime and located closer than ~10 au to the primary star, while minimising observation and selection bias. Methods. We made extensive use of the radial velocity (RV) surveys of northern hemisphere FGK stars within 60 pc of the Sun, performed with the SOPHIE spectrograph at the Observatoire de Haute-Provence. We derived the Keplerian solutions of the RV variations of 54 sources. Public astrometric data of the HIPPARCOS and Gaia missions allowed us to constrain the masses of the companions for most sources. We introduce GASTON, a new method to derive inclination combining RVs and Keplerian and astrometric excess noise from Gaia DR1. Results. We report the discovery of 12 new BD candidates. For five of them, additional astrometric data led to a revision of their mass in the M-dwarf regime. Among the seven remaining objects, four are confirmed BD companions, and three others are likely also in this mass regime. Moreover, we report the detection of 42 M-dwarfs within the range of 90 MJ–0.52 M⊙. The resulting M sin i-P distribution of BD candidates shows a clear drop in the detection rate below 80-day orbital period. Above that limit, the BD desert appears rather wet, with a uniform distribution of the M sin i. We derive a minimum BD-detection frequency around Solar-like stars of 2.0 ± 0.5%.

Abstract:
Background: Overconsumption of added sugars, particularly refined sugars, has been shown to be associated with adverse health concerns. Aim: The present study aimed to elaborate calorie-reduced marmalades with nutritional benefits as well as satisfactory sensory properties, in order to reduce sugar intake without compromising consumers' acceptance. Materials and methods: Two formulas of sugar-reduced marmalades were elaborated by substituting 30% of sucrose with different commercial non-nutritive sweeteners: a blend of aspartame-acesulfame-K and sucralose. Physico-chemical, sensory, and microbiological analyses were carried out, in comparison with control sample marmalade. Blood glucose concentrations were determined in 12 healthy volunteers, at 30-min intervals until 120 min after consumption of marmalades. Results: Marmalade quality characterization revealed a significant effect of sucrose substitution on dry extract, Brix, reducing sugars, aw, and CIE Lab color parameters, but not on pH and acidity. The microbiological analysis highlighted that marmalades’ sanitary quality was in accordance with safety standards. Interestingly, sensory analysis by trained panelists showed that the substitution of sucrose by an intense sweetening substance did not impair the sensory properties. Our data also indicate that consumption of calorie-reduced marmalades significantly reduced acute postprandial glycemic responses in healthy volunteers; this effect was more pronounced with sucralose. Conclusions: Taken together, our results showed that the use of sucralose can constitute a relatively healthy choice for food basket of families, in particular for those with high risk of lifestyle-related diseases.
